False commercial smoke detector alarm at Hillcap Ave, San Jose CA
A commercial smoke detector alarm went off near Granite Rockway and Hillscale Avenue. The alarm company also reported a burglar alarm activation. Police were notified, but the keyholder was not on site. Firefighters went to visually check the location and found no fire.
